本文目录导读:
随着信息化时代的到来,数据安全问题日益凸显,数据加密技术成为了保障信息安全的重要手段,本文将对数据加密技术进行详细解读,并通过评测的方式,为大家推荐优秀的加密工具和算法,帮助大家更好地保护自己的数据安全。
什么是数据加密?
数据加密(Data Encryption)是指将明文数据通过一定的算法和密钥转换成密文数据的过程,从而保证数据的机密性、完整性和可用性,就是将原始数据变成一串看似毫无规律的字符,只有拥有正确密钥的人才能将其解密还原为原始数据。
常见的数据加密算法
1、对称加密算法(Symmetric Encryption Algorithm)
对称加密算法是指加密和解密使用相同密钥的加密算法,常见的对称加密算法有:
- AES(Advanced Encryption Standard):高级加密标准,是目前最广泛使用的对称加密算法之一。
- DES(Data Encryption Standard):数据加密标准,是DES算法的简称,现已被认为不够安全,逐渐被AES取代。
- RC4:一种流密码算法,曾经被广泛应用于网络通信中,但现已被证明存在安全隐患。
2、非对称加密算法(Asymmetric Encryption Algorithm)
非对称加密算法是指加密和解密使用不同密钥的加密算法,常见的非对称加密算法有:
- RSA:一种非常著名的非对称加密算法,广泛应用于数字签名、密钥交换等领域。
- DSA(Digital Signature Algorithm):数字签名算法,是一种基于离散对数问题的非对称加密算法,用于生成数字签名。
- ECDSA(Elliptic Curve Digital Signature Algorithm):椭圆曲线数字签名算法,是一种基于椭圆曲线密码学的非对称加密算法,相较于RSA具有更高的安全性和效率。
3、哈希函数(Hash Function)
哈希函数是一种单向函数,它接收任意长度的输入数据,输出固定长度的数据,常见的哈希函数有:MD5、SHA-1、SHA-256等,哈希函数主要用于验证数据的完整性,即检查数据是否被篡改。
评测优秀的数据加密工具和算法
为了帮助大家更好地选择合适的数据加密工具和算法,我们将对市面上知名的加密工具和算法进行评测,评测内容包括:安全性、性能、易用性等方面,我们将为大家推荐一款综合表现优秀的加密工具或算法。
数据加密技术在保障信息安全方面发挥着至关重要的作用,了解各种常见的数据加密算法及其特点,有助于我们在实际应用中做出明智的选择,定期更新和维护加密工具和算法,以应对不断变化的安全威胁,也是我们每个人都应该关注的问题。